<p>Titanium Nitride (TiN), a technologically advanced ceramic material, is a compound of titanium and nitrogen with the chemical formula TiN. It has gained immense popularity due to its exceptional properties that make it suitable for a wide range of applications, from cutting tools to coatings and wear-resistant surfaces.</p>
<p>High purity Nano TiN powder is characterized by its unique features, starting with particle size. The nano-sized particles in this form have a diameter typically ranging from 50 to 200 nanometers. This ultrasmall grain structure results in an exceptionally large surface area, which enhances its mechanical, thermal, and chemical properties compared to bulk TiN.</p>
<p>One of the key parameters that define high purity Nano TiN is its purity level, often measured as 99.9% or higher. This purity ensures minimal impurities, leading to improved performance and consistency in various applications. The purity also contributes to better adherence when used as a coating, reducing the risk of contamination or degradation.</p>
<p>The hardness of Nano TiN is another critical aspect, typically around 2100 to 2800 HV, making it harder than most steel alloys. This hardness enables it to maintain its edge during intense cutting and wearing operations, prolonging tool life and increasing productivity. The material&#8217;s wear resistance is further enhanced by its low coefficient of friction, reducing energy consumption and improving efficiency.</p>
<p>Its thermal stability is another standout feature, as TiN has a high melting point of around 3287°C (6231°F). This property allows it to maintain its integrity under extreme temperatures, making it ideal for applications in aerospace, automotive, and semiconductor industries where thermal management is crucial.</p>
<p>In terms of chemical inertness, Nano TiN is highly resistant to corrosion, even in harsh environments. It resists attack by acids, alkalis, and many organic solvents, ensuring the longevity of components in corrosive conditions. This resistance also contributes to the material&#8217;s biocompatibility, making it suitable for medical implants and applications where body tissue interaction is important.</p>
<p>The electrical conductivity of Nano TiN is relatively low compared to metals, but it can still be doped to enhance its properties. This property makes it suitable for certain electronic applications, such as inductive heating elements or conductive coatings.</p>
<p>Processing and application methods vary depending on the desired outcome. Nano TiN can be deposited using techniques like physical vapor deposition (PVD), chemical vapor deposition (CVD), or sputtering, allowing for precise control over film thickness and uniformity. These thin films can then be applied to various substrates, including metals, plastics, and ceramics, transforming their surface properties.</p>

<p>Titanium Nitride (TiN) nanopowder is a high-performance material with exceptional properties, particularly when it comes to low radiation glass coating applications. This advanced ceramic compound finds its way in various industries, including optoelectronics, aerospace, and automotive, due to its unique combination of wear resistance, thermal stability, and excellent adherence to surfaces.</p>
<p>TiN nanoparticles have a particle size ranging from submicron to nanoscale, providing a large surface-to-volume ratio, which enhances the coating&#8217;s effectiveness. When incorporated into glass coatings, these particles act as a barrier against harmful radiation, such as ultraviolet (UV) and infrared (IR) rays, while also improving the overall durability and scratch resistance of the glass.</p>
<p>The coating process typically involves the use of physical vapor deposition (PVD), chemical vapor deposition (CVD), or sol-gel techniques. In PVD, a titanium target is bombarded with nitrogen gas at high temperatures, resulting in the formation of TiN nanoparticles. These particles adhere to the glass substrate, forming a uniform and thin layer with excellent optical properties.</p>
<p>To optimize the coating parameters for low radiation glass, several factors must be considered:</p>
<p>1. Deposition temperature: Maintaining an optimal temperature is crucial for achieving a dense and adherent film. Lower temperatures may result in less stress on the glass, but higher temperatures can enhance the nucleation rate and improve film quality.</p>
<p>2. Pressure: The nitrogen pressure during the deposition process affects the growth rate and particle size. A controlled pressure ensures the formation of uniform TiN nanoparticles without compromising the film&#8217;s integrity.</p>
<p>3. Substrate preparation: Proper cleaning and surface treatment of the glass are vital to ensure a strong bond between the TiN coating and the substrate. This may involve etching or plasma treatment to remove contaminants and create a reactive surface.</p>
<p>4. Deposition rate: The speed at which the TiN nanoparticles are deposited onto the glass influences the thickness and uniformity of the coating. A balance must be struck to prevent defects and maintain the desired level of radiation protection.</p>
<p>5. Composition and purity: High-purity TiN nanopowder with a consistent stoichiometry ensures a homogeneous coating with optimal radiation-blocking properties. Contaminants can degrade the performance of the coating.</p>
<p>6. Annealing: Post-deposition annealing can help relieve internal stresses, improve film crystallinity, and further enhance the coating&#8217;s durability and radiation resistance.</p>
